Ethics 

For addiction service to effectively serve the addicted population and thrive, it must operate in a values-based system that adheres to a professional code of ethics. The NAATP Code of Ethics provides a platform of ethics and professionalism for our industry. The NAATP Ethics Complaint Policy and Procedure helps assure that NAATP members operate by honorable standards of practice.

Outcomes Measures

NAATP launched its Outcomes and Measures Program in 2019 as a follow-up to the Outcomes Pilot Program, a first-of-its-kind outcome tracking study, to close the research gap in the area of addiction and identify next steps in the implementation of treatment outcomes and measures work.

Quality Assurance

The NAATP Quality Assurance Initiative (QAI) was launched in 2018 to establish standards for treatment service delivery. The centerpiece of the QAI is the Quality Assurance Guidebook, released in 2019, which identifies and provides implementation strategy for the core competencies of addiction treatment program operation.
